Body

Purpose

Dedication and Use of Municipal Reserve, Environmental Reserve and Environmental Reserve Easement Policy C-PD15 (formerly Dedication of Municipal Reserve Policy C-PD15) will provide direction to applicants subdividing land in Parkland County, and outlines the requirements for dedication of Municipal Reserve (MR), Environmental Reserve (ER), or Environmental Reserve Easement (ERE).

 

Summary

Administration presented the Draft Policy C-PD15 - Dedication and Use of MR, ER and ERE, and an example of the Riparian Matrix Setback Model (RSMM) to the Committee of the Whole on September 15, 2015 for discussion. Revisions to the draft Policy were made by Administration based on discussion at the Committee of the Whole at the September 15, 2015 meeting.

 

Administration subsequently presented Draft Policy C-PD15 and the Riparian Setback Matrix Model example to the Environmental Advisory Committee for review and discussion on October 20, 2015. Environmental Advisory Committee members provided several comments to Administration that were incorporated into the revised Proposed Policy C-PD15 (See attached).  Comments provided by Environmental Advisory Committee members, as well as Administration's response to these comments are attached for Council's consideration.

 

Strategic Plan/Policy/Legal/Staff Implications

This policy is supported by the 2014 Environmental Conservation Master Plan, Section 6 - Environmental Management, and Section 7 - Municipal Reserve, of the Municipal Development Plan Bylaw 37-2007. The draft policy is in consistent with the Municipal Government Act, Part 17, Sections 661 through to 676(1).
